Posting Bail at Desha County Jail
The process of setting bail at Desha County Jail is a vital aspect of the legal system. A judge typically determines bail amounts during a court hearing. Factors influencing bail decisions may include the severity of the charges, the defendant's criminal history, and their ties to the community. Each case is distinct, requiring the judge to weigh these elements carefully to ensure a fair and just decision about the defendant’s release before trial.
There are several types of bail available, including cash, surety, property, and own recognizance (OR). Cash bonds require payment in full for release, while surety bonds involve a bail bondsman who guarantees the amount for a fee—often 10% of the total bail. Property bonds allow individuals to use real estate as collateral. The OR option permits release without payment, based on the defendant’s promise to appear in court. A thorough understanding of these options is essential for those looking to navigate the bail process.
Posting bail at Desha County Jail involves a series of steps. First, the bail amount must be determined and obtained, either through the court or a bail bondsman. Once ready, payment can be made at the jail or through a bondsman. It’s important to note that the release timeline can vary; processing might take several hours after bail is posted due to administrative procedures. Thus, individuals should be prepared for potential delays in the release of a loved one.
Sending Money to an Inmate
The purpose of a commissary or trust account at Desha County Jail is to allow inmates to purchase essentials and comforts during their stay. These accounts enable inmates to buy items like hygiene products, snacks, and writing materials. Maintaining a balance in these accounts can greatly enhance an inmate's quality of life while incarcerated, providing a sense of normalcy amidst the challenges of jail life.
Depositing money into an inmate’s trust account can be done through multiple methods. Options include using a kiosk located in the jail lobby, online transfers via designated service providers, phone deposits, or sending a money order. Each method comes with its own associated fees and processing times. It’s essential to consider these factors when planning for an inmate's needs, as delays in processing can affect their access to funds.
The booking number assigned to each inmate is critical for making deposits accurately. It ensures that funds are credited to the correct account and prevents errors that could lead to confusion. One common mistake to avoid is mailing cash directly to the jail, which is not permitted. Instead, using approved methods is the best way to guarantee that funds reach the intended recipient without complications.
Inmate Communication
At Desha County Jail, inmates are allowed to make outgoing calls only, which are typically placed as collect calls or through prepaid accounts established by friends or family. This limitation helps maintain security within the facility, as all calls are monitored. Understanding these protocols is essential for families who wish to maintain contact with their loved ones during incarceration, especially regarding costs and call durations.
Video visits are also an option for families wanting to connect with inmates. Scheduling these visits requires advance planning, and there may be fees associated with them. Video visitation can provide a more personal connection compared to traditional phone calls, and inmates often look forward to these interactions. Each facility may have specific rules regarding the scheduling and conduct of video visits, so it’s essential to follow the established guidelines.
When it comes to mail, inmates can receive letters, but there are strict rules regarding how to address and send them. Incoming mail is subject to inspection for contraband, and letters must be properly addressed to ensure they reach the intended recipient. Legal mail is treated differently and is not opened for inspection. Families should be aware that all non-legal communications are monitored, making it vital to communicate sensitive information in a secure manner.
